What is Spotify? - Spotify

An absolute golden find for me and it will be for anyone who's into music. The concept is similar to Last FM in a way, as it has a selection of internet radio stations. The two main selling points however are the sheer scale of full albums you can listen to (even a fair amount of obscure stuff, i'm listening to the Part Chimp album i've been looking for on it right now) which is a godsend when you just want to sample something before you download it, and the ability to make playlists and send then to other peeps on it. Also good for accomadating having my flatmates round who don't like my music! The only downside is the adverts that pop up every now and again but i can look past that.

Normally you'd have to pay unless you have an invite and luckily i have 10 right now so anyone who wants to check it out just PM me with an email address and i'll send one to you. Daaaamn good music program.
